Description

A fine art print of Raphael's fresco, The Prophet Isaiah, depicting the biblical figure with sculptural form and balanced composition.

Painted between 1511 and 1512, this fresco of the Prophet Isaiah is located in the church of Sant'Agostino in Rome. Raphael executed this work during his period of activity in the Vatican, and the influence of Michelangelo is evident in the muscularity and the sculptural quality of the figure. The prophet is depicted in a seated position, holding a scroll inscribed with Hebrew text, which refers to the salvation of the city. He is flanked by two putti who hold a tablet above his head, providing a sense of balance and symmetry to the composition.

The colour palette is characteristic of Raphael's mature style, featuring a bold contrast between the deep blue of the prophet's tunic and the bright, golden-yellow drapery that cascades over his lap. The anatomical precision and the weight of the fabric demonstrate the artist's mastery of form and light. The figure of Isaiah appears to be caught in a moment of contemplation, his gaze directed slightly away from the viewer, suggesting an internal focus. The architectural setting behind the figures provides a sense of depth, while the putti add a decorative element that softens the gravity of the subject matter. This work remains a clear example of the High Renaissance aesthetic, where humanistic ideals and religious themes are synthesised through technical skill and balanced composition. The fresco has undergone various restorations over the centuries, yet the strength of the original design remains visible, offering a view into the artistic climate of early sixteenth-century Rome.

Artist Biography

Raphael

Raphael died on his birthday, at thirty-seven. Good Friday, 6 April 1520. He had been working himself to exhaustion on simultaneous commissions for the Pope, the Vatican, and half the Roman aristocracy. The fever that killed him may have been made worse by the bloodletting his doctors prescribed. He was the most famous artist in Europe. His funeral procession passed through streets lined with mourners and his unfinished painting, The Transfiguration, was placed at the head of his bier.

He was born in Urbino, the son of a painter. His father died when he was eleven, and by his teens he was already working in the studio of Perugino, whose smooth, symmetrical compositions gave Raphael his starting point. He surpassed Perugino quickly. He studied Leonardo's sfumato and Michelangelo's anatomical intensity and absorbed both without losing his own clarity. The Madonnas from his Florentine period (the Madonna of the Goldfinch, the Sistine Madonna) have a serene perfection that has been imitated for five hundred years and never matched.

Pope Julius II summoned him to Rome in 1508, the same year he commissioned Michelangelo for the Sistine ceiling. Raphael painted the Stanze della Segnatura: four rooms in the Vatican whose frescoes include The School of Athens, the single most famous image of classical philosophy. Plato and Aristotle walk through an ideal architecture surrounded by every major thinker of the ancient world. Raphael painted Michelangelo into the scene as Heraclitus, brooding alone on the steps. Michelangelo was furious.

He ran a large workshop that produced portraits, altarpieces, tapestry designs, and architectural plans. He was appointed architect of St Peter's Basilica. He was charming, diplomatic, and universally liked, which made Michelangelo dislike him even more.
